K6 MILLION IN SCHOLARSHIPS PAID TO SUPPORT MOROBE STUDENTS IN 2026

The Morobe Provincial Government has delivered K6 million in tertiary scholarship payments for Morobe students studying across Papua New Guinea.
The full amount was paid directly to tertiary institutions under the 2026 Morobe Provincial Government Scholarship Scheme (MPG GSS). This ensures students can complete registrations and continue their studies without delay.
Governor Rainbo Paita said education remains a top priority for the province.
“Despite financial challenges, we remain committed to supporting our students because they are the future leaders, professionals and innovators who will drive Morobe and Papua New Guinea forward.
Every deserving Morobe student must have the opportunity to pursue higher education,” Governor Paita said. remittance letter distribution
The Scholarship Office is now issuing remittance letters to student representatives: Lae-based institutions: Student Presidents can collect letters directly from the Scholarship Office Port Moresby institutions:
Letters are being coordinated through the MTSU Port Moresby representative Other institutions: Remittance advice will be sent via email or WhatsAppA few remaining letters were delayed due to Treasury staff attending a colleague’s funeral and will be issued on Monday. Governor Paita acknowledged the Morobe Provincial Administration, Scholarship Office, Treasury, Budget Division, Governor’s Office and all staff for their teamwork in completing the payments.
